Kirby uses the Rainbow Sword to fight Dark Matter in Kirby's Dream Land 2. If Kirby hasn't collected all the drops, the Sword is not formed, and the bad ending plays instead. It does not fire projectiles, unlike most other Final Weapons, but it can reflect Dark Matter's attacks. In direct combat, it deals a fifth of a point of damage to Dark Matter's swordsman form and a third of a point of damage to Dark Matter's true form. When using the Rainbow Sword to reflect attacks, a single reflected star hitting the swordsman form deals one point of damage, and two points when it reflects a "petal" of the final form.
